Kulghuti

Kulghuti is a village located in the Gaighata Subdivision of North 24 Parganas district,West Bengal, India. Kulghuti has a population of 1302 as recorded in the 2011 Census. It falls under the jurisdiction of Dharmapur-Ii Gram Panchayat and the Gaighata Block Panchayat in Gaighata District. The village has 285 households and is identified by village code 322681. Kulghuti is located in the 743249 postal area, contributing significantly to the rural administrative structure of Gaighata Sub-District.

Total Population of Kulghuti

As of the 2011 census, Population of Kulghuti has a population of approximately 1302 people, where the male population is 666 and the female population is 636.

Total 1302
Male 666
Female 636

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e Population of Kulghuti

The population data for Scheduled Caste (SC) and Scheduled Tribe (ST) in Kulghuti is as follows:

Scheduled Caste (SC)
Total Scheduled Caste 1111
Male 566
Female 545
Scheduled Tribe (ST)
Total Scheduled Tribe 0
Male 0
Female 0

Household in Kulghuti

There are approximately 285 households in Kulghuti. The average household size in the village is about 4 persons per house.

Type Stats
Household 285
People / Family 4

Understanding Literacy Rates in Kulghuti Village

As per the 2011 Census, Kulghuti presents important statistics regarding its literacy and illiteracy rates.

Literacy in Kulghuti Village (2011):

Total 835
Male 451
Female 384

illiteracy in Kulghuti Village (2011):

Total 467
Male 215
Female 252
